Output 33a23c00614b78af7f4d9d2c2a64480414b3d2f66641a2465b55f7a83466e8e2:2

value
107018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3501ea4833d8fb1cab7cf23c014a48355d927af0 OP_EQUAL
address
36XJ2n7q9fRvMSCJAdmuceJ9xskcmUEJ5P
transaction
33a23c00614b78af7f4d9d2c2a64480414b3d2f66641a2465b55f7a83466e8e2
spent
true